Local Businesses Invited to Support Mariners’ Park Through Corporate Volunteering

Nautilus Welfare Fund is inviting local businesses to support Mariners’ Park in Wallasey through corporate volunteering opportunities that deliver practical support for residents while also helping businesses strengthen their social value and corporate social responsibility commitments.

Mariners’ Park is a unique retirement community for seafarers, set within 16 acres of beautifully maintained grounds overlooking the River Mersey and Liverpool waterfront. The site is home to 149 properties, including one- and two-bedroom houses, apartments and bungalows, as well as a 36-bedroom care home, all dedicated to supporting retired and vulnerable members of the seafaring community.

As part of our ongoing commitment to maintaining and enhancing the environment for residents, we are seeking support from local organisations who would be willing to take part in volunteering days at the park.

These opportunities are designed to give businesses a meaningful and practical way to support a local charitable community, while also providing valuable team-building experiences for employees and contributing to wider social value objectives.

Volunteering activities may include:

  • Painting and refreshing communal indoor and outdoor areas
  • Supporting small maintenance and improvement projects
  • Assisting with community events for residents

By taking part, businesses can make a genuine difference to the lives of residents while giving staff the chance to engage in hands-on volunteering that has a visible and lasting impact.
